For those who wonder about liability for the loss of data due to theft from an employee, in June 2011 North Lanarkshire Council was found to be in breach of the Data Protection Act when a home support worker's bag containing sensitive personal information relating to six vulnerable adults was stolen. The ICO in Scotland found that the guidance provided by the council to its home support workers on the secure storage and disposal of personal information outside the office was inadequate. This emphasises the need for home working procedures to be documented and enforced.
